What is Black Rice?

Black rice, also known as forbidden rice, is a type of whole grain that is rich in antioxidants, fiber, and essential nutrients. It has a distinct dark purple or black color, which sets it apart from other types of rice. Traditionally grown in Asia, black rice has gained popularity worldwide due to its potential health benefits.

Is Black Rice Safe for Dogs?

Yes, dogs can safely consume black rice in moderation. It is important to note that black rice should never replace a balanced diet specially formulated for dogs. While black rice offers certain nutritional advantages, it should be considered as an occasional addition to their regular meals.

Nutritional Benefits of Black Rice for Dogs:

1. Fiber: Black rice is an excellent source of dietary fiber, which aids in digestion and promotes a healthy gastrointestinal system for your dog.

2. Antioxidants: The dark color of black rice is indicative of its high antioxidant content. Antioxidants help combat free radicals in the body, reducing the risk of chronic diseases and promoting overall well-being.

3. Vitamins and Minerals: Black rice contains essential vitamins and minerals, including vitamin E, vitamin B, iron, and zinc. These nutrients play a vital role in supporting your dog's immune system and overall health.

How to Introduce Black Rice to Your Dog:

Before incorporating black rice into your dog's diet, it is crucial to consult with your veterinarian. They can provide personalized advice based on your dog's specific needs and dietary restrictions. Here are a few tips for introducing black rice to your furry friend:

1. Start Slowly: Begin by adding a small amount of cooked black rice to your dog's regular food. Monitor their reaction and any potential digestive issues before increasing the quantity.

2. Cooked and Plain: Make sure the black rice is thoroughly cooked and free from any seasonings or additives that may harm your dog's health. Plain black rice is the safest option for your pet.

3. Portion Control: Remember that black rice should only be a supplement to your dog's primary diet. Ensure you maintain portion control and do not exceed the recommended amount.

Potential Risks and Precautions:

While black rice is generally safe for dogs, there are a few precautions to keep in mind:

1. Allergies: Some dogs may have allergies or sensitivities to grains, including black rice. Watch for any signs of adverse reactions such as itching, vomiting, or diarrhea, and discontinue use if necessary.

2. Restricted Diets: If your dog has specific dietary restrictions or medical conditions, it is essential to consult with a veterinarian before introducing any new food, including black rice.
